
Bloomspoon, a startup based in the UAE that makes eco-friendly products, got an investment offer of AED 800,000 during the third season of Shark Tank Dubai.
The deal was made in exchange for 49% of the company’s shares by Tawfiq Kreidiyeh, the CEO and co-founder of The Brands for Less (BFL Group), a top retail company in the region.
Bloomspoon plans to grow by making more products, selling in new markets, opening more stores, and working toward getting B Corp certification.
Bloomspoon is the first brand in the world to create plantable tableware and reusable pots made from wheat straw. Each item contains a small seed capsule that dissolves in water. After using the tableware, you can plant it to grow herbs like basil or mint, turning what would be waste into something green and useful.
The company is focused on reducing reliance on single-use plastics and promoting recycling.
